WebMay 28, 2024 · After infection, the parasites (called sporozoites) travel through the bloodstream to the liver. There, they mature and release another form of parasites, called merozoites. The parasites enter the bloodstream and infect red blood cells. The parasites multiply inside the red blood cells. Does malaria cause high RBC count? WebApr 14, 2024 · Glucose turns into blood glucose or blood sugar when it travels through the bloodstream. For glucose to be used as energy by the cells, it needs assistance from insulin (a hormone released by the pancreas), which helps it move around and get to the cells. Think of insulin as the key and glucose as the lock. The key opens the lock to the door. WebRed blood cells are responsible for transporting oxygen from your lungs to your body’s tissues. Your tissues produce energy with the oxygen and release a waste, identified as carbon dioxide. Your red blood cells take the carbon dioxide waste to your lungs for you to exhale. Do red blood cells carry oxygen?

Red cells are approximately … playground line markingsWebWhat is an MRSA bloodstream infection (BSI)? An MRSA BSI is when a patient has a positive test for MRSA in the blood along with evidence of an infection, such as a fever.
